The ideal time to explore Nepal is from late September to late November, when the weather is pleasant, the skies are crystal clear, and the Himalayan views are at their best. This period is especially popular among trekkers and nature lovers, as the crisp air and bright sunshine offer breathtaking visibility.
The spring months of March to April are the second-best season to visit. During this time, the temperatures remain warm and comfortable, and the hills come alive with blooming rhododendrons and lush greenery, making sightseeing even more enjoyable.

Carry a valid ID proof (Aadhar/Voter ID).
Kids must carry a Birth Certificate or School ID.
Indian currency up to ₹500 is accepted in Nepal.
Avoid ₹2000 notes (not accepted).
Buy a Nepal SIM (NTC/Ncell) for a better network.
